Abstract

1,024,999. Selective printing. ANELEX CORPORATION. June 26, 1964 [Oct. 25, 1963], No. 26429/64. Heading B6F. Type - wheel machines; rotary type selection; record controlled input; multiple type selection; power assisted type actions.-A selective printer comprises a plurality of rotatably mounted type wheels 10, co-operating with type selecting gears 14 drivingly connected to a drive shaft 18 through overrunning clutches to present selected characters at a printing position. In operation the type-selecting cycle is initiated by a motor 108, which drives a cam-shaft 106 whereby a cam 142 releases a bail 150 co - operating with short teeth 152 on the gears 14, which bail checks the initial alignment of the type wheels 10, and subsequently a cam 140 lowers a stop comb 80, whose teeth 83 co-operate with stop pins 46 on the gears 14, to release the latter for rotation with the drive shaft 18, which starts to rotate when a cam 122 on continued rotation of the shaft 106 disengages a pawl 124 from obturating engagement with a pin 130 on a one-revolution clutch 112 driving said shaft 18. Mounted on said shaft 18 and associated with the type wheels 10 is a rotary switch 94, having a roller 98 which momentarily closes an associated circuit to indicate the arrival of a corresponding type character at the printing station. The selected type characters are indicated by punched holes in a record card, whereby the punched holes cause establishment of electrical circuits (Fig. 6, not shown) incorporating solenoids 78, which solenoids release latches 70, co-operating with pawls 50. The displaced pawls 50 intercept the associated type-wheels 10. A completion of one revolution of the shaft 18 all type-wheels are set and the shaft is arrested by the pin 130 engaging the pawl 124. Hammer-impression arrangements.-A single hammer (not shown) is displaced to effect impression of the line of selected characters. Type-wheel resetting arrangements.-Following impression a cam 138 on the rotating shaft 106 pivots a bell-crank 60, which raises a bail 52 to raise the pawls 50 out of engagement with the gears 14 and the cam 140 raises the stop comb 80 so that its teeth 83 may engage the stop pins 46 on the gears 14, which begin to rotate when the shaft 18 is engaged by the clutch 112 on pivoted release of the pawl 124 engaging the pin 130. The stop comb 80 is further associated with an index arm 90 cooperating with an index pin 102 on the rotary switch 94 so that on completion of one revolution by the shaft 18 all type-wheels 10 and the switch 94 are reset to their original positions. Finally the cam 142 raises the bail 150, which when it engages all short teeth 152, closes a switch 154 to produce a signal, which may be used to initiate a fresh typesetting cycle. Types, discs and printing surfaces.-Each type-wheel has a fount of characters arranged peripherally on gear-teeth 12 and the characters are formed on lands 16 of the teeth.
